The tourism industry is undergoing a transformation, driven by innovation and changing consumer preferences. As we step into a new era, understanding these shifts becomes crucial for travel suppliers and manufacturers engaged in B2B operations.
Technology continues to shape how businesses operate within the travel sector. From Artificial Intelligence in customer service to blockchain technology for secure transactions, the tools at our disposal have made B2B tourism more efficient. By embracing these advancements, suppliers can streamline their operations and offer better services to their clients.
The globalization of travel has opened up new markets for tourism suppliers. Countries that may have been overlooked in the past are now emerging as popular destinations. Understanding the cultural and economic nuances of these regions can help manufacturers tailor their products to meet local demands.
As businesses strive for sustainability, building long-term relationships with partners becomes essential. This ensures that suppliers and manufacturers can work collaboratively to create value for both parties, ultimately leading to increased exports and market presence.
Staying ahead of B2B tourism trends is essential for suppliers and manufacturers. By leveraging technology and understanding emerging markets, businesses can position themselves for success in the global tourism economy.
